the Oracle SQL*Net protocol. Note: OracleXE Docker image is big (7GB) so first docker extension install will take a long time depending on your Internet connection, if you want a fast installation pull it first $ docker pull gvenzl/oracle-xe:21.3.-full Create the files and script in the docker image docker container create command: After these example commands are run, and the docker container is created After the container is destroyed, the data files are kept persistent, and can be steps required, refer to the Oracle Grid Infrastructure documentation. Oracle RAC on Docker images, refer to the Docker documentation: To ensure the availability of Oracle RAC Nodes after restarts, keep the Depending on the host environment, In each container, stop the cluster, delete the Oracle RAC instance from the This parameter is optional. If a network interface name in the Oracle RAC node on the container --volume. Copyright (c) 1991, 2021, Oracle. You can use CVU to assist you with system checks in preparation for Note that Oracle is shifting away from an SID and using service names instead. Installation and Upgrade Guide for Linux, Adding and Deleting Cluster Nodes on Oracle Real Application Clusters (Oracle RAC): The racnode1 Docker volumes are mounted using Use this example to see how to configure the public network and private Client machines rac_eth1priv1_nw (192.168.17.0/24) for the The Docker setup file will then begin downloading to your computer. For example, if the setPassword.sh script provided in the container. 7, and then search for "Docker" to find Oracle Linux: Oracle Container Runtime following available space: Learn about the configuration used in this document, so that you can containers, each of which must meet at least the minimum requirements for Oracle Grid the content of the resolv.conf and cluster, the mount point that you create for the Oracle software must be available to at In this case name is 'oracle'. you can add them to the RUN yum command. Oracle 12c on Docker - Ron Ekins argument -o parent=adapter name) (see step 1), then create and populate your, "How to Gracefully Shut Down a RAC container". To start the Oracle Database image with a data volume, use the docker the following options: After you decide what network configuration option you want to use, Part 3 describes how to merge 11g or 12c containers with this image to create a . SIGTERM signal does not shut down the systemd services inside Database image on Docker, you can use this list of custom parameters. To ensure that scripts run in correct order, Oracle recommends that you prefix your However, because Docker is closely integrated with the host operating system, some of connecting. disappears, and a different interface name is created, then use this procedure to recover $ #Docker $ docker build -t ol7_19:latest . Blockchain Tables in Oracle Database 21c - A blockchain table is a tamper-proof, insert-only table with an associated table-level and row-level retention period. Ensure that your storage has at least the After later updates. on Linux and UNIX Systems in, Adding and Deleting Cluster Nodes on Review the official Oracle 21c RAC on Docker documentation. for the connectivity to the external network. By default, this image creates one CDB, and one PDB within that CDB. Some are Oracle curated images, and others come from Docker Hub. These instructions will set the total memory to 4000MB, so make sure Docker has a value higher than that. documentation. How to Set Up Oracle Database with Docker - YouTube Open the Dockerfile with an editor, and paste the following lines into the Edition, running on Oracle Linux 7 (x86-64). Docker. 3 Upgrading Oracle Container Runtime for Docker. enterprise. 1) Once you have pulled the oracle image from the docker hub use the below command to run it. Introducing gvenzl/oracle-xe: Oracle Database XE Docker images. This parameter is optional. container to set up the environment after restarts. single private network. Storage Management Cluster File System (Oracle ACFS) for Oracle RAC on Docker is not o is optional. and single client access names (SCANs) that you plan to use for Oracle Grid Infrastructure. complete the deployment procedure for your chosen configuration. Clients outside the container can connect using either Successfully tagged oracle/goldengate:21.3. you use the same volume for the mount point (/u01). disconnect and connect commands to the associated networks. containers that you create for Oracle RAC must have explicit assignment of compute, containers. Connecting networks in the same Oracle Grid Infrastructure software. context. Parent topic: Create the Oracle RAC Containers. example: After the changes, running a Docker service status command must return a result Docker MACVLAN, or the IPVLAN Driver. Docker service enabled. In addition, the Oracle limits configuration file for the grid user. to the /etc/rc.local folder inside the Support Doc ID 2488326.1. To overwrite any other existing file system partitions or master boot For more information about using this command to the Oracle Database software is available as an image file (zip file). for the first time. a9c0ad1b11dfbe587a4877d8bb9b2f96777489bd20736597d12bd32bdeb9e685, Waiting for oracle_database_21c to get healthy .. done, SQL*Plus: Release 21.0.0.0.0 - Production on Wed Oct 6 08:51:10 2021. This line in the OPTIONS value in, We will add this script to run at container startup by using the Oracle RAC It is possible to configure Oracle RAC on Docker hosts running on same The procedures in this document Accessing the Oracle Database Image on Docker. shakiyam/Oracle-Database-21c-on-Docker repository - Issues Antenna Oracle Linux Oracle Container Runtime for Docker User's Guide Improve this question. Containers". oracle/database-rac:21.3.0-slim created on your Docker If it looks ok, prune old Docker images via: host and stage it in the folder /scratch/software/stage so that in the commands, refer to the Docker documentation. -e, then by default a single random password is generated for either on block storage, or on a network file system (NFS). docker - Is there a way to get Oracle 18c or 21c Express edition For For information about how to set up the network time server, refer to the These Docker hosts can then import the image by using the another port as the Docker port. either on a bare metal (physical) server, or on an Oracle Linux Virtual Machine Then run: Host. This parameter selects the Oracle Database edition when the container is started you create an image directory, create an image, and ensure the Docker host has directory. When you configure your volumes, you must set the <> After completing your deployment, you can make changes to your Oracle RAC technology and operating system. Part 2 covers the rest of the Docker build. I used to maintain a standalone repository for building these docker images, like my Oracle 12cR2 one here: https://github.com/steveswinsburg/oracle12c-docker, Through Oracle community contributions (some mine), the Official docker images are now in good shape, so all we need are simplified instructions , If the build fails saying you are out of space, check how much space you have available on your disk AND available to Docker. be different from what it was previously. to the other Docker host: On the other Docker host load the image from the tar file and check that it Run the following commands to reload the daemon and container with the The default value is set to ORCLPDB1. supported only with the following releases: Unbreakable Enterprise Kernel Release 5 (UEKR5), Unbreakable Enterprise Linux. volume consists of three fields, separated by colon characters information that follows is a reference for that configuration. install-sample.sh login-registry.sh logs.sh remove.sh run.sh sqlplus.sh start.sh stop.sh README.md Oracle-Database-21c-on-Docker A set of scripts for using Oracle Database 21c single instance docker image in Oracle Container Registry. docker create command. RAC on Docker. command. with the PDBADMIN system privileges, and pdbname is the name of the PDB to which you are Use these procedures to assign networks to each of the Oracle Real Parent topic: Allocate Linux Resources for Oracle Grid Infrastructure Deployment. After you prepare the containers, complete a standard Oracle Grid Starting with Oracle Database 21c (21.3), Oracle RAC is supported in Docker containers for production deployments. 1 docker login container-registry.oracle.com Starting with Oracle Database 21c (21.3), Oracle RAC is supported in Docker This parameter modifies the name of the pluggable database (PDB). image creation that you have previously prepared: After the image builds successfully, you should see the image cluster. If you choose to configure multiple networks, then to create Oracle Standard Edition 12c Release 1 - Docker Hub Docker image during the build. the configuration Oracle used for testing. In the place of the Start container and Oracle Database server instance. racnode2: Parent topic: Connect the Network and Start the Docker Containers. which you cannot use a namespace. To maintain your containers. commands on each Docker host: to extend the maximum payload length for each network Docker host server, and using block devices for shared storage. scripts with a number. (MTU) networks, and Jumbo Frames MTU networks. automatically, and prompts you to fix problems that it detects. How To Install Oracle Database on Docker - datmt the script you add to rc.local can ensure that your generated. the same hardware server, with separate containers on each host. On the first startup of the container, if you have not run a custom configuration and If that network interface was the Create an Oracle Database Docker Image - DZone Database Clusterware when used with NFS on NAS devices (Doc ID 359515.1), Setting Multiple Private Interconnects and Oracle Linux, Create Racnode1 Container with Block Devices, Create Racnode2 Container with Block Devices, How to Gracefully Shut Down an Oracle RAC Container, Assign Networks to the Oracle RAC Containers, How To Recover an Interface Name for Oracle RAC, How to Replace NIC adapters Used by Docker Networks, Clean Up Docker Images with docker image prune, How to Ensure Availability of Oracle RAC Nodes After Docker Host Restarts, Guidelines for Docker Host Operating System Upgrades, Adding and Deleting Oracle RAC from Nodes The values used at the time of the initial database creation For example: Note that /boot must be For example: Because the MTU on each interface is set to 9000, you can then run the following See "How to Gracefully Shut Down a RAC container" in this document. from within the container. If a network for a container running Oracle Real Application Clusters Part 1: Building Docker images for Oracle 19c using the 19c RPM, showing the Dockerfile used to create an Oracle 19c database via RPM install, update OPatch and apply the 19.8 Release Update (RU) to the Oracle Home. But do not despair, there is good news. However, the latest version available from the Docker Hub is over 3 years old and the latest database version is only Oracle Database 12cR2. software on local or remote storage. for the private interconnect. Perform a SELECT and INSERT. During the first instance creation, data files are created in the new data volume. How to Install Oracle 21C Database Real Application Clusters (RAC) on I have a simple question - is there any official, ready-to-go Docker image of Oracle XE database? configured for the containers are reset. For issues specific to Oracle RAC on Docker deployments, refer to My Oracle You must use the Docker MACVLAN driver with a parent adapter (using the continue to be used. Docker container environments are restored. your Oracle RAC on Docker databases to a new upgraded Docker host. To maintain device permissions, default route and host environment for development and test environments, so availability is not a concern, you can migrate Optimize your deployments using the "Best Practices For Deploying Oracle RAC On Docker". Oracle Sharding distributes segments of a data set across many databases (shards) on independent compute resources, on-premises, or in the cloud. You can also shut down the container gracefully with manual commands. this bridge will not be reachable from an external network. Docker Images from Oracle This repository contains Dockerfiles and samples to build Docker images for Oracle commercial products and Oracle sponsored open source projects. "Docker" to find Oracle Linux: Oracle Container Runtime for the container. macvlan for the public network, and also If you need to run import at any case - add -e IMPORT_FROM_VOLUME=true. Oracle 19c & 20c : Machine Learning Additions into Database; Oracle 20c: Automatic Index Optimization; Oracle 19c: Automatic flashback in standby following primary database flashback; Oracle 18c: Optimizer_ignore_hints; Oracle 12.2: Lock Down Profiles; Oracle 20c: Datapump enhancements; Oracle 20c: PDB Point in time recovery You can connect to the database outside the container by connecting either remove Oracle Real Application Clusters (Oracle RAC) nodes, or install different releases of However, if you use noninteractive RAC) on Oracle Container Runtime for Docker. connectivity to the Internet. A while back, Oracle introduced the concept of container databases (CDB) and pluggable databases (PDB). If the It has 5290 star (s) with 4827 fork (s). nodes in the Docker host. the appropriate values for your network. After the Oracle Database server indicates that the container has started, Because Docker provides process level virtualization it still pulls kernel and other OS libraries from the underlying host OS. Clusters (Oracle RAC). %PDF-1.5 Oracle Database 21c Download for Microsoft Windows x64 For more information about these Run the following commands on each Docker host: Example 1-2 Jumbo Frames MTU Network Configuration. access the staged download files. -% DkB9$[-+s4J/ Ws)AF-uZbc*%&r(#N.[d"hrnk1#Q pS(">2`f use this procedure. How to find default password of official Oracle database 21c (images the host file contents are as follows: Always use complete paths for the location Infrastructure and Oracle Real Application Clusters (Oracle RAC). A docker container for running Oracle 21c. When you restart Docker containers, device permissions, default routes, applications can connect to the database. Using the newly available Oracle Database 21c Express Edition (XE) docker image 1 About Oracle Container Runtime for Docker. and the STATUS field shows (healthy),client Sending build context to Docker daemon . in Oracle RAC containers, you must create the containers in the same way as --stop-signal=SIGRTMIN+5 in the docker create can be pushed to the repository and used by all Docker hosts. Oracle Database server container also provides configuration parameters that can be software, create mount points, either on local or remote storage. Review which Oracle software releases are supported for deployment with Docker hosts. 6 Using Docker Registries. for Oracle Grid Infrastructure. with the Oracle Clusterware configuration. The Oracle Database Enterprise Edition Docker image contains Oracle Database To improve Oracle RAC communication $ #Podman $ docker build --format docker -t ol7_19:latest . This project on GitHub offers sample Dockerfiles for: Oracle Database 19c (19.3.0) Enterprise Edition and Standard Edition 2 Oracle Database 18c (18.4.0) Express Edition (XE) following commands: Replace the existing memlock limit values with the evaluated /Filter /FlateDecode >> To enable your Oracle RAC on Docker environment, start the addresses are as before. performance, Oracle recommends that you enable Jumbo Frames for the network On docker-host-1, assign networks to racnode1: On docker-host-2, assign networks to Database server instance, enter the following command: can be found from the logs these networks, repeat the docker network create commands, using /opt/oracle/oradata. The configuration then you can use this example to see how to create a Docker bridge on a single host. Use this procedure to create the first Oracle RAC container on Docker on To set up the public network using a parent gateway interface in the So to make things simple, we are focusing on just using the single PDB. To create a container image for GoldenGate for Oracle Database, use the following script: $ docker build --tag=oracle/goldengate:21.3. WARNING! GitHub - oracle/docker-images: Official source of container After the NFS volume is created with the supported mount options for its usage,
Armenian Population In Turkey 1915, Inflation Calculator Quiz, Swordtail Temperature, Mysql Pdf Tutorialspoint, Middle School Concept, Esade Address Sant Cugat, Prayer Points For Mercy And Favour With Bible Verses,